AnsibleAWSAzureCloudJenkinsKafkaKubernetesLinuxNode.jsOpenShiftRabbitMQTCP/IPAmazon Web ServicesGitHub ActionsHelmTeamCityGitHubAtlassianJiraConfluenceCI/CD
About this role
Role Overview
Responsible for the overall health, performance, and capacity of gaming platform services
Monitor and manage the core gaming platform to ensure SLAs are met
Build and manage systems, infrastructure services and applications through automation
Develop strategy, processes, and shape existing infrastructure and support procedures
Regularly check code into CI/CD pipelines
Requirements
Strong knowledge of IT governance and operations
Technology or business graduate degree, or equivalent experience
Knowledge of current IT methodologies and systems technologies and standards
Fluent spoken and written English
Hands on experience including excellent ability to script
Proven successful track record of running a multi-node/multi-tier web application architectures
Familiarity with the Atlassian Suite [Confluence/JIRA]
Familiarity with Github and Github Actions
Experience with Persisted Key/Value store technologies such as ETCD
Experience with Continuous Integration tools such as TeamCity & Jenkins
Experience with Continuous Deployment tools such as Octopus Deploy & Argo CD
Experience with Kubernetes package managers such as Helm and Helmfile
Experience with YAML templating solutions such as Kustomize
Experience with cloud computing platforms and services such as Microsoft Azure & Amazon Web Services
Experience with Configuration Management tools such as Ansible
Senior level experience supporting Linux and Windows systems
Senior level experience using Kubernetes and Kubernetes Orchestration OpenShift
Senior level experience with Message Streaming / Message Queueing tools such as RabbitMQ & Kafka
Senior level experience in monitoring, reporting and alerting using industry leading tools
Senior level experience in TCP/IP, HTTP, web application security, and experience supporting multi-tier web application architectures
Senior level experience in maintaining long-lived APIs